Lewis Hamilton and Nico Rosberg were in a league of their own in practice 1 at the Italian Grand Prix.
Using a new upgraded power unit the reigning world champion, Lewis Hamilton was 1.588 seconds faster than the rest of the field – headed by Ferrari’s Sebastian Vettel.
Hamilton was 0.463s ahead of team-mate Rosberg, who he heads by 28 points in the championship.
Hulkenberg headed team-mate Sergio Perez, Williams’s Valtteri Bottas and Kimi Raikkonen’s Ferrari.
Vettel had a spin at the first chicane, and Toro Rosso’s Carlos Sainz went off at the Parabolica, bringing the session to a brief halt for his car to be recovered.
